    POSITION SUMMARY:


    The Cardiac / Unit Secretary reports to the Clinical Nurse Manager and functions as a Receptionist as well as performs a variety of clerical support and other duties to assist the nursing staff in carrying out daily patient care activities.

    Responsible for monitoring cardiac monitoring systems. Prepares and maintains patient medical records. Transcribes and expedites physician orders.


    EDUCATION/CERTIFICATION:

    • This position requires a minimum of a High School diploma or GED equivalent.
    • Will be required to pass the ECHN arrhythmia course or challenge exam during the new employee introductory orientation period.

    COMPETENCIES:

    • Must have previous knowledge of medical terminology and be able to read and communicate effectively using the English language.
    • Basic windows based software program computer familiarity is required utilizing primarily Meditech for entering orders.

    Job-Specific Competency


    • Meets, greets and directs all patients, families, visitors and health care team members. Provides accurate and appropriate information.
    • Prepares medical records for new admissions and discharged patients. Maintains accurate medical record during patient stay.
    • Transcribes physician orders in a timely manner. Enters orders in the computer system. Prioritizes orders by identifying those with timed or immediate action. Notifies appropriate nursing staff or department.
    • Responds appropriately and timely to patient requests, including prompt acknowledgement to patient call bell.
    • Demonstrates an ability to float to different patient care units and function effectively in different situations
    • Demonstrates an ability to be flexible, organized and function under stressful situations.
    • Performs other duties as assigned, to promote efficient functioning of the unit.
    • Answers telephone/intercom in a polite manner and communicates information to the appropriate personnel/family.
    • Orders supplies, processes work orders, enters charges and performs other coordinating activities to maintain unit operations.
    • Demonstrates competency in interpreting dysrhythmias.
    • Runs and posts rhythm strips at the specified times.
    • Communicates information about dysrhythmias to the appropriate nurse in a timely fashion.
    • Maintains logs pertaining to telemetry.
